1. Malta: A Mediterranean Gem
Dreaming of sun-drenched beaches and ancient history? Look no further than Malta. This island nation boasts over 300 days of sunshine a year, making September an ideal time to visit. Explore the historic city of Valletta, a UNESCO World Heritage site, wander through the charming streets of Mdina, and relax on the golden sands of Mellieha Bay.
Why September? The scorching summer heat has subsided, leaving pleasant temperatures perfect for sightseeing and swimming. Plus, the sea remains warm enough for water sports. Malta offers a unique blend of cultures, influenced by centuries of Phoenician, Roman, arab, and British rule, creating a truly captivating atmosphere.
2. Santorini, Greece: Iconic Views & Volcanic beauty
Santorini needs little introduction. Its whitewashed villages clinging to cliffs overlooking the Aegean Sea are instantly recognizable.September offers a more relaxed experience than the peak summer months, with fewer crowds and cozy temperatures.
What to Do: Witness breathtaking sunsets in Oia, explore the volcanic beaches of Perissa and Perivolos, and indulge in delicious Greek cuisine. consider a boat trip to the volcanic islands of Nea Kameni and Palea Kameni for a unique perspective. Santorini is a photographer’s paradise, offering endless opportunities to capture stunning images.
3. Seville, Spain: Flamenco, Tapas & Andalusian Charm
Seville, the capital of Andalusia, is a city brimming with passion and energy. September is a fantastic time to experience its vibrant culture before the intense summer heat returns.
Must-Sees: Explore the Alcázar of Seville, a stunning royal palace showcasing Moorish architecture, wander through the picturesque Santa Cruz neighborhood, and experience the fiery art of flamenco. Don’t forget to sample the local tapas and sherry – Seville is a foodie’s delight! The city’s rich history and lively atmosphere make it an unforgettable destination.
4. Dubrovnik, Croatia: The “Pearl of the Adriatic”
Dubrovnik, famously known as King’s Landing in Game of Thrones, is a stunning walled city on the Adriatic coast. September offers pleasant weather for exploring the city walls,wandering through the old Town,and enjoying the crystal-clear waters.
Beyond the Walls: Take a cable car up Mount Srđ for panoramic views, explore the nearby lokrum Island, and enjoy fresh seafood at one of the many waterfront restaurants. Dubrovnik’s ancient significance and breathtaking beauty make it a must-visit destination.
5. Lisbon, Portugal: Hills, History & Hip Vibes
Lisbon is a city that effortlessly blends old-world charm with modern energy. September provides ideal weather for exploring its hilly streets, riding the iconic Tram 28, and soaking up the atmosphere.
Explore & Enjoy: Discover the historic Alfama district, visit the Jerónimos Monastery, and enjoy panoramic views from São Jorge Castle. Lisbon is also known for its vibrant nightlife and delicious pastel de nata. The city’s affordability and friendly locals add to its appeal.
6. Montreal, Canada: European Flair in North America
Experience a taste of Europe without crossing the Atlantic! Montreal offers a unique blend of French and North American cultures, with a thriving arts scene, delicious cuisine, and lovely architecture. September is a especially lovely time to visit,with comfortable temperatures and vibrant fall foliage beginning to appear.
What to Explore: Wander through Old Montreal, visit the Montreal museum of Fine Arts, and explore the underground city. Don’t miss the prospect to sample Montreal’s famous smoked meat and bagels.
